WebThe current daily rate is below and payment is provided on a bi-weekly basis. Ages 0-5: $23.21. Ages 6-12: $26.24. Ages 13+: $27.47. Clothing Allowance – Foster parents receive a clothing allowance for foster children in their care at the rates below. This payment is provided on a quarterly basis. http://training.vermontcwtp.org/ professional sports teams indiana https://opulence7aesthetics.com

WebAll potential Resource Families complete PRIDE Pre-Service training. We offer a welcoming and an affirming environment for all families at our PRIDE training class locations. The PRIDE Pre-service is a program for recruiting, preparing, assessing and selecting prospective foster and adoptive families. Web5235 Licensed/Approved Home for Non-Relative Placements All Licensed Family Foster Homes. Any person caring for a child under the age of 16 years who is in the custody of the Secretary and is not related to the child by blood, marriage or adoption shall meet all requirements to be licensed by DCF Foster Care and Residential Facility Licensing and …
